💼 Do: Choose a Niche That You Enjoy Writing About

One of the most crucial steps in affiliate marketing is to choose a niche that you enjoy writing about. If you’re passionate about a particular subject, it’ll be easy to create quality content and promote products or services within that niche. It’s a common mistake for beginners to hop on the bandwagon of a trendy niche they aren’t familiar with. If you don’t have any interest in the niche, writing about it will quickly become tedious and make it more difficult to market products effectively.

For example, if you’re passionate about cooking, you can begin to focus on promoting kitchen gadgets and food products that you use in your recipes. By doing this, you’re being honest and authentic in your promotions, and by extension, making your audience more likely to trust your recommendations. 🍳

❌ Don’t: Over Promote

One of the issues that many affiliate marketers face is over-promoting products. You should never force or oversell products. Suppose you’re incentivized solely by monetary gain. In that case, your readers are going to lose faith in your reviews, which will lead to lower audience engagement and trust, which will result in lower referral rates. Instead, try to strike a balance between promoting a product that aligns with your content and promoting it too often. 📉

🤝 Do: Build Honest Relationships With Your Audience

Another key factor in affiliate marketing is to build honest relationships with your audience. Building a relationship with your audience can help establish you as a trustworthy source when it comes to the products or services you promote. Be honest about both the pros and cons of a product. When you build a relationship with your readers, promoting products becomes more natural. If you recommend a product, readers will trust your opinion because they feel you have their best interests at heart.

Being transparent when you promote a product can assist you in developing a bonding with your audience. By sharing your experience with the product, using transparent language and refraining from using deceitful language can establish your credibility with readers.

This includes communicating if the product is something you do not completely understand or if there are any difficulties with the product that you are trying to market. 🤝

No one likes spam, especially not an audience who are reading a blog post. It’s essential to know that excessive linking in blog posts creates a distracting and aggressive affiliate marketing approach. When it comes to including links, you should aim for contextual linking within the text. A targeted link in relevant content is much more persuading than typical ad banners.

When it comes to promoting on social media, you should avoid posting nothing but promotional links. This type of behavior could lead to your account being flagged as spam, which can cause you to lose followers and make it difficult to recover your positions. 🔗

💬 Do: Always Respond to Your Audience

As an affiliate marketer, communication is crucial, it helps your blog grow via feedback from your audience. Feedback and response are essential elements in developing your website. By listening to the desires of your audience, and by providing further fuel to the discussion, you can build goodwill to your audience which is incredibly essential since such actions can produce more conversion rates.

When an audience comments, always reply to them, answer their questions, and address their concerns. By showing readers that they are essential, and by engaging in the conversation, you will build a loyal fan base. 📈

❌ Don’t: Expect Overnight Success

Affiliate marketing can take months if not years to become lucrative, so be sure to prepare yourself. While affiliate marketing is rewarding for those that put in the effort and time, the results do not happen overnight. So, avoid cloaking your website with cheap ads and presents, believing it will make you quick cash overnight.

So better prepare yourself, put in the effort, and understand the niche you’re in so you can promote quality products that your readers will find valuable. Trust that your hard work will pay off in the long-run, as you grow your audience, establish your credibility and grow your affiliate business. 🤞
